Preventable Birth Injuries

A child's life may be affected by a severe birth injury such as Cerebral palsy. It is also very expensive to treat. Many families don't realize that their child's illness could have been prevented if medical professionals taken the right steps during the delivery process.

A birth injury lawyer can look into the details of the injuries of your child and determine if they resulted from an error made by a doctor. This could involve requesting a copy of your medical records as well as meeting with medical experts. If your lawyer determines that the condition of your child was the result of an error in medicine, they can assist you in filing an action for compensation.

There are several common birth injuries that can occur during the labor and delivery process. Cephalohematomas as well as intracranial hemorrhages and subgaleal hemorrhages comprise the most frequent birth injuries. Hematoma, on the other hand is a clot of blood beneath the skin. An intracranial bleeding is in the brain. Subgaleal hemorrhage refers to bleeding that occurs directly beneath the skull.

Doctors must adhere strictly to a set of standards of care when treating babies and mothers. They must assess risks, provide proper prenatal care and deal with any signs of pregnancy complications. If they fail to do this, it can lead to birth injuries which could have been prevented. A birth injury lawyer with experience will help you determine whether your child's injuries are caused by medical errors and hold negligent parties accountable for the long-term injuries your child sustains.

Incomplete developmental milestones

It's a major concern for parents when a child's growth isn't as expected. Check with your doctor before you take any action.

Each child is unique and has their own individual pace of growth and develops differently from other children. Milestones are a common way used by professionals to assess what is considered normal at certain levels of development. However there is a broad spectrum of milestones like walking around, crawling, potty learning and even speaking. Certain children reach these milestones within a normal time-frame, whereas others take longer or skip them entirely.

If a child is missing developmental milestones this could be a sign that there may be an issue with their cognitive or physical well-being. In the majority of instances, a missed developmental milestone can be addressed by an experienced therapist. The type of rehabilitation care the child receives will depend on the milestone they missed, the seriousness of the missing milestone as well as the root cause. A medical malpractice lawsuit could be filed if a missed milestone was caused by medical negligence during pregnancy, or during birth. This could provide future treatment for the child. This can include specialized therapeutic and medical treatments that help them regain their abilities they've lost due to birth injuries.

Lifelong Care

The most severe birth injuries can leave a child permanently disabled, which is extremely distressing for parents and their families. Also, it creates huge medical bills that will last for lifelong treatment and therapy. The negligent medical professional accountable for the injury could be required to pay the costs in a successful medical malpractice lawsuit.

A skilled birth injury lawsuit injury lawyer will have access an expert witness network who can assist in proving that the medical professional who was negligent did not provide the proper treatment during labor and birth which led to the injury. This is vital to obtain the highest amount of compensation for your family.

Incorrect use of medical equipment such as vacuum extractors, forceps or Pitocin could result in various injuries. Lacerations as well as spinal and brain injury, and nerve damage are all possible. Insufficient oxygen levels during childbirth can cause permanent damage, and negligent medical professionals responsible for this should be held accountable.
